Steps: Loosen the pvc nut connecting the strainer to the drainage pipe with a pair of adjustable pliers. Then continue by hand. Loosen the metal nut connected to the strainer with the pliers and then again by hand. If strainer is rusted into place, use a rubber mallet to pop the strainer up and out of the sink drainage hole.Sep 25, 2023 · Find the horizontal plunger rod underneath your sink, which is attached to the stopper. Install and Seal the Drain Strainer. Apply plumber's putty to the underside of the drain strainer, ensuring that there are no gaps that could lead to future leaks. Press the strainer down into the drain, then slide the rubber drain strainer gasket and nut over the bottom of the strainer from underneath the sink.

Connect the pipe between the kitchen sinks and secure it in place using a connector ring, nuts, and bolts. 3.Feb 27, 2024 · Press down gently to ensure good contact between the putty and the sink. Secure the drain flange: From underneath the sink, place a rubber gasket on top of the drain flange, followed by a cardboard friction ring and the locknut. Use an adjustable wrench to tighten the locknut, securing the drain flange in place.
